Bonsoir, alors j’ai fait un trombinoscop et je voudrais plustot que les affichier les un a la suite des autres faire 2 colonnes.
Voila le code, j’ai aucune idée de comment faire ça.
[cpp] echo “
Bienvenue dans le trombinoScope de Andromede
”;
// Affichage des trombinos
$q1 = mysql_query(“SELECT
, DATE_FORMAT(date, ‘$site_date_jh’) AS dateh FROM trombino ORDER BY date DESC LIMIT $commence, $max");
echo mysql_error();
while ($r1 = mysql_fetch_array($q1)) {
echo “
<span class=“titre”>”.htmlentities($r1[“titre”])."
\n[/b] “.htmlentities($r1[“dateh”]).”\n";
echo “”;
if (!empty($r1[“img”]) && file_exists(“images/”.$r1[“img”])) {
echo “<a href=“trombino.php?id=”.$r1[“idx”].”"><img src=“images/”.$r1[“img”]."" border=“0” width=“110”>[/url]";}
echo conv($r1[“texte”]);
echo “
\n”;
echo “[i]”;
echo “<a href=“trombino.php?id=”.$r1[“idx”].”">";
$q2 = mysql_query("SELECT COUNT(
) AS num FROM commentaires WHERE type = 0 AND refer = “.$r1[“idx”].” AND actif = 1”);
$r2 = mysql_fetch_array($q2);
if ($r2[“num”] > 1) {
echo $r2[“num”]." “.Commentaire.”";}
elseif ($r2[“num”] == 1) {
echo “Commentaire”;}
else {
echo “Pas de commentaire”;}
mysql_free_result($q2);
echo “[/url]”;
}[/cpp]
bah … question bête peut-être … tu peux pas faire un
à 2 colonnes, testant si un compteur est multiple du nombre de colonne, avec la fameuse technique du modulo ?
Pour ce que j’en dis moi … ce n’est qu’une solution.

++
langage ds le titre please :jap:
euh je connais pas et voit pas dutout ce que c’est 
bien sûr, et puis ça marche comme ça tiens…
Sans_Nom
je m’attendais a quelque chose de plus constructif de ta part. Tu n’as rien a proposé?
…
ah si, quelque chose de constructif : ta structure (les paragraphes) est mal adaptée au mode multi colonne. Faut passer par un tableau à N cellules, avec N valant 2.
ok tout manier je refais la structure deja parceque sté pourri.
Mais enfaite je voie pas comment faire pour que ça affiche sur deux colones.
J’ai pensé a un truc style les id impaire a gauche et les paires a droite, ça double le code mais ça peut marché biensur si ce fesable sur la requete SQL :??:
sigh
[cpp]
<?php
define( 'N', 2 );
$query = mysql_query( "SELECT * FROM table" );
$count = 0;
while ( $result = mysql_fetch_array( $query ) )
{
if ( ( $count % N ) == 0 )
echo '';
echo '' . $result['machin'] . ' | ';
$count++;
if ( ( $count % N ) == 0 )
echo '
';
}
?>
[/cpp]
C’est dans le genre (aux corrections prêtes)
Merci Sans_Nom
ça marche nickel
merci